eSIM Internet Speed Test: A Comprehensive Guide

Determining your eSIM internet speed can be critical for ensuring a enjoyable mobile experience. This tutorial provides a detailed look at how to perform an eSIM internet network benchmark. While eSIMs offer excellent flexibility, the real speed can differ based on numerous elements , including network congestion . Here's how to evaluate your connectivity :

  • Choose a Reliable Network Test Tool: Several services are accessible for both Android and iOS. Consider reputable choices like Speedtest by Ookla, Fast.com, or Google's Speed Test.
  • Ensure a Secure Connection: Make positive your eSIM has a strong connection to the mobile network. Close any redundant apps that might be utilizing data.
  • Understand the Data : Pay regard to both download and upload speeds as well as ping . Lower ping is generally better.
  • Troubleshoot Possible Issues: If your network assessment data are below what you anticipate , consider contacting your mobile provider .

Optimizing eSIM Performance: Problem-Solving Tips

Experiencing limited eSIM speed? Several aspects could be responsible. First, verify your provider's signal strength in your local region. A weak signal will inherently influence download speeds. Next, restart your device; this basic step can often fix temporary glitches. Make sure your eSIM subscription is accurately configured and that you haven't reached any data allowances. Finally, refresh your device's firmware and eSIM software; outdated versions can frequently result in performance issues.
